What We Do

Service mortgage accounts to ensure all property preservation and default activities follow all state and federal laws. Perform a variety of default loan servicing tasks within timelines and workflow processes on files. Processes are managed in accordance with established work rules, goals & objectives to improve timeline and attorney performance.

Essential Functions

  • Service mortgage accounts to ensure a variety of foreclosure and bankruptcy activities are processed in compliance with all state and federal laws while maintaining compliance with Investor, Insurer, Agency and company guidelines
  • Order, review and maintain loan documents to include signing of documents needed to proceed within the default processes
  • Conduct a complete review of files to ensure all default timeframes have been met
  • Manage default proceedings on assigned cases by interacting and instructing various parties such as mortgagors, attorneys, investors, insurers, trustees, appraisers and any other party involved with default
  • Monitor vendor performance by reviewing all proceedings, records and timeframes in addition to working all system/database activities throughout the default process
  • Audit accounts for expense compliance and ensures proper application to system of record
  • Performs required research on any loan with questionable items such as the application of payments, proper notification, and any other situation that may arise
  • Diligently follow up on all outstanding requests and telephone calls from internal and external partners
  • Manage exception reporting used as key controls for minimizing risk
